**Q: How do we slim container images for Quibbet services?**

Use the `quibbet-slim` base image, multi-stage builds, and strip dev dependencies. Target under 120 MB. CI blocks anything larger. If the slimming cache registry locks you out during first setup, unlock it with the recovery passphrase below.

unlock words, bawef-kahap: sorax-sorir-quenys-aldok

## Configuration — Quillsheet Exporter

Spreadsheet exports stream rows instead of buffering whole workbooks. Memory use is bounded by EXPORT_CHUNK_ROWS (default 5000) times average row size. Raising it speeds large exports but risks OOM on the small worker tier; don't exceed 20000 without resizing the pod. EXPORT_TMP_DIR must point at local disk, not the network mount, or chunk flushes stall. Set both before first run. The exporter also signs download links, and the secret used for that follows on the next line.

env line for fajop-taguf: VAULT_KEY20=82a8caa7b14c704c3638

Handover: Glimmersock reconnect bug (for plugin authors)

Taking over from me on the Glimmersock websocket issue. Summary: after a dropped connection, the client reconnects but skips the auth handshake, so plugin event streams silently go stale. Fix is staged behind the relink flag. Plugin authors testing against the Fenwick sandbox will need to re-provision their test account; the sandbox recovery console will ask for the passphrase below.

strongbox words: druvan-lamys-eliius-jorax-istox-soreth-ulays-gilix-ralix-oliiel-norwyn-casvan-praius

Hi, and welcome to on-call for the Glimmerpane UI team! One thing that'll page you a lot at first: snapshot tests. Our component snapshots break on any rendering change, intentional or not, so a red build usually means someone forgot to regenerate them, not a real outage. Before escalating, check the diff and rerun the update script. The snapshot workflow guide is documented here.

runbook for kawig-kawef: https://confluence.zemvarlabs.internal/projects/projects/pages/display